GO NOLES! Total domination in the 2nd half. Typical Jimbo over coached squad. Let your guys make plays and that's what he did, called a hell of a game in the 2nd half and Ole Miss was reeling. That FSU D is going to be up there with BAMA when the smoke clears. I don't think Clemson has the horses this year, they lost a lot of talent but Watson is a stud.

 

As for Kelly, he's a mixed bag. You see the talent but loves to force and has a quick trigger mentality. That offense is built on tempo so he usually knows exactly where he's going with the ball. Those sacks after the primary was covered showed he doesn't go through his progressions well. Who ever said this kid is top 10 talent should have their press pass revoked. Francois looked better and is a RS Freshman. IMO...
